Article V
CHIEF EXECUTIVE OFFICER
SECTION 5.1: POWERS AND DUTIES. The powers and duties of the Chief Executive Officer are:
(a) To act as the general manager and chief executive officer of this corporation and, subject to the control of the Board of Directors, to have
general supervision, direction and control of the business and affairs of this corporation.
(b) To preside at all meetings of the shareholders and, in the absence of the Chairman of the Board or if there be no Chairman, at all meetings
of the Board of Directors.
(c) To call meetings of the shareholders and meetings of the Board of Directors to be held at such times and, subject to the limitations
prescribed by law or by these By-Laws, at such places as he or she shall deem proper.
(d) To affix the signature of this corporation to all deeds, conveyances, mortgages, leases, obligations, bonds, certificates and other papers and
instruments in writing which have been authorized by the Board of Directors or which, in the judgment of the Chief Executive Officer, should
be executed on behalf of this corporation; to sign certificates for shares of stock of this corporation; and, subject to the direction of the Board of
Directors, to have general charge of the property of this corporation and to supervise and control all officers, agents and employees of this
corporation.
Article VA
PRESIDENT
SECTION 5A.1: POWERS AND DUTIES. The powers and duties of the President are:
(a) To act as the general manager of this corporation and, subject to the control of the Board of Directors, to have general supervision, direction
and control of the business and affairs of this corporation.
(b) To preside at all meetings of the shareholders and, in the absence of the Chairman of the Board and the Chief Executive Officer or if there
be no Chairman or Chief Executive Officer, at all meetings of the Board of Directors.
(c) To affix the signature of this corporation to all deeds, conveyances, mortgages, leases, obligations, bonds, certificates and other papers and
instruments in writing which have been authorized by the Board of Directors or which, in the judgment of the President, should be executed on
behalf of this corporation; to sign certificates for shares of stock of this corporation; and, subject to the direction of the Board of Directors, to
have general charge of the property of this corporation and to supervise and control all officers, agents and employees of this corporation.
SECTION 5A.2: PRESIDENT PRO TEM. If neither the Chairman of the Board, the Chief Executive Officer, the President, nor any Vice
President is present at any meeting of the Board of Directors, a President pro tem may be chosen to preside and act at such meeting. If neither
the Chief Executive Officer, the President nor any Vice President is present at any meeting of the shareholders, a President pro tem may be
chosen to preside at such meeting.
